"XMP is the name of the multiplayer component in Unreal II, and predictably ends up being the strength of the game. Teamwork, base management and vehicle deployment are the name of this game that can only be played over Xbox Live. You have three different classes of soldier you can use each with unique equipment and special abilities that are well balanced enough that you'll need plenty of people who are good at using all of them. Building temporary forcefields, maintaining generators to keep your team powered and managing spawn points and other battlefield valuables make XMP sophisticated enough for hardcore gamers but still rowdy and exciting enough for more casual players. The only thing that holds this game mode back is the number of players (8) and the number of maps (4) initially available. More maps should be on the way through Xbox Live download but adding more players or even bots probably isn't going to happen. The mode just isn't nearly as fully featured as some other Xbox Live shooters, but what it does offer is well done and a lot of fun. Running around in jeeps and tanks that can carry multiple players will appeal to Xbox gamers who also enjoyed the Tribes series on PC. "
